Techno-phobes can relax. Thanks to a few ingenious geek tweaks to the previous "read only" Internet, the wild, wild world of web (www.) has evolved to a new generation. The new "Web 2.0" is intuitive, user-friendly,and interactive. It has changed our social landscape forever, and the difference in heath care is transformational.

On websites like PatientsLikeMe, for example, folks from all over the world can post experiences about their illness, treatment, and medical procedures, harnessing the collective wisdom in a self-correcting, self-policing way. In his book, "The Wisdom of Crowds," James Surowiecki writes, "Groups are remarkably intelligent, and are often smarter than the smartest people in them."

"Health 2.0" challenges the unbreachable precept that an office visit happens in an examining room. HelloHealth.com has you partnering with an online doctor in your area. Pull up your doctor's calendar, make an appointment in 30 minute increments ­ not the 15 minute practice model with germy waiting rooms - and interact via video, IM, or email.

Want your money's worth? Visit Pricedoc.com where you can bid the cost of hundreds of procedures, shots, and tests in a full spectrum of health services, including dental, mental health, vision, cosmetic, alternative and more.
